Terrorists abduct retired defence spokesman, Maj-Gen Rabe Abubakar, wife in Katsina

Suspected armed bandits have abducted a retired Major General, Rabe Abubakar, a former Director of Defence Information, alongside his wife in Katsina State.

The incident reportedly occurred on Saturday along the Katsina–Matazu road while the retired senior military officer was travelling with his wife.

According to reports, the vehicle conveying them was intercepted by armed men in Matazu Local Government Area before they were taken to an unknown destination.

A source further disclosed that the driver of the vehicle escaped the attack with a gunshot injury.

Maj-Gen Abubakar (retd) previously served as the military spokesperson, where he played a prominent role in defence communications within the Nigerian Armed Forces.

The latest abduction adds to growing concerns over insecurity in the North-West, particularly Katsina State, which has witnessed repeated cases of kidnappings and armed attacks targeting both residents and travellers.

Security authorities are yet to issue an official statement on the incident at the time of filing this report.
